If you want to improve a feature or fix a bug in Forgero, feel free to fork the repo and create a pull request.
You can also simply open an issue with the tag enhancement
.
- Fork Forgero to your Github account
- Set up the project as described in the development section
- Create your feature branch:
git checkout -b feature/amazing-feature
- Commit your changes:
git commit -m 'Add an amazing feature'
- Push to the branch:
git push origin feature/amazing-feature
- Open a pull request
Don't forget to give the project a star! Thanks again!
Your contributions are greatly appreciated.
Thank you to Forgero's contributors (
see CONTRIBUTORS.md
).
Modding Minecraft is very easy thanks to the tools developed by the modding community.
IntelliJ IDEA should already come with their own Java JDK and Gradle version out of the box, and is recommended for Minecraft development:
If you don't want to use IntelliJ IDEA, but instead you want to use another IDE (or no IDE) that doesn't contain these prerequisites out of the box:
- Your preferred build of Java 17, we recommend using Adoptium Temurin OpenJDK 17
- Gradle
-
Clone this repository (can be done via the command line or your IDE):
git clone https://github.com/sigmundgranaas/forgero.git
-
Open Forgero in IntelliJ IDEA (or your IDE of choice/no IDE):
new > project from existing sources > choose forgero folder
-
Make changes and run Forgero (can be done via the command line or your IDE):
./gradlew runClient